[Unit]
Description=Reboot Automatically After System Update
Documentation=man:systemd-sysupdate-reboot.service(8)
ConditionVirtualization=!container
[Service]
Type=oneshot
ExecStart=systemd-sysupdate reboot
[Install]
Also=systemd-sysupdate-reboot.timer
